Abstract
This paper explores the challenges that home governments face when trying to convey
information about newly established political rights to diaspora communities located in host
countries. It does so by analyzing the cases of El Salvador and Costa Rica, two Central
American countries that will offer external voting rights (absentee vote) to their citizens, for the first time, in the national elections of 2014.
